This is a Sources Sought Notice (PUR-18-0195) with the intent to award a sole source purchase order to Volume Graphics, Inc. under the authority of FAR 13.106-1 based on their unique technical qualifications as the only known company authorized to provide an upgrade of their proprietary VGSTUDIO MAX software running on X-ray Computed Tomography (CT) equipment to be upgraded to the most recent version. The same software may be installed on a second computer so that post processing of CT images can be performed concurrently on two separate computers. The National Transportation Safety Board (NTSB) knows of no other sources for this requirement. Notice is provided as information to the marketplace, market research, and is an invitation for any other qualified companies to express their interest in and demonstrate their capability to provide the required work. The NTSB is an independent Federal agency with the primary missions of investigating civil aviation accidents in the United States and significant accidents in the other modes of transportation -- railroad, highway, marine and pipeline -- and issuing safety recommendations aimed at preventing future accidents. The NTSB uses VGSTUDIO MAX software manufactured by Volume Graphics to reconstruct images from an X-ray computed tomography (CT) machine. The NTSB has a need to upgrade the VGSTUDIO MAX software to the most recent version so that it can share those images with other users in the industry. Without this upgrade, the NTSB does not have the ability to read or alter images received from contracted work with similar machines or produce images that can be share with other users in the industry. The upgrade is necessary so that the NTSB has software that is most recent and compatible with others in the industry. The upgrade involves installation of proprietary software by the manufacturer (Volume Graphics, Inc.). Other manufacturers do not possess the proprietary software to perform the upgrade. The NTSB relies on Volume Graphics to perform preventative maintenance service and provide software updates. Installation of software by other manufacturers would void the factory warrantee and cause the original manufacturer to terminate technical support for the software. The decision to award a sole source order is based on the fact that Volume Graphics, Inc. is the manufacturer of the VGSTUDIO MAX software running on X-ray Computed Tomography (CT) equipment and is the only known company authorized to provide an upgrade of their proprietary VGSTUDIO MAX software.
